Zum Hauptinhalt springen

Verwenden Sie URL-Attribute in Fin Messenger-Konversationen

So verwalten und beheben Sie Probleme mit URL-Attributen in Fin Messenger-Konversationen.

Das Verstehen und Nutzen von URL-Attributen in Fin Messenger kann Ihnen helfen, Daten über den Ursprung von Konversationen effektiv zu erfassen und zu verwalten. Dieser Artikel gibt Anleitungen zum Abrufen der Chat-Start-URLs, Aktualisierungen der aktuellen Seiten-URL und Tipps zur Fehlerbehebung.


Warum URL-Attribute wichtig sind

URL-Attribute in Fin Messenger spielen eine entscheidende Rolle bei der Identifizierung des Ursprungs von Konversationen und der Verfolgung von Details zur Nutzerreise. Zum Beispiel:

  • Die Chat-Start-URL hilft dabei, die spezifische Seite zu bestimmen, auf der eine Konversation begann.

  • Die aktuelle Seiten-URL bietet Einblicke in die Navigation der users und wichtige Attribute für die Zielgruppenansprache.


Abrufen der Chat-Start-URL

Um die Chat-Start-URL innerhalb von Fin Messenger-Konversationen zu erfassen, können Sie diese mit der Conversations API abrufen. Hier sind die wichtigsten Schritte:

  1. Überprüfen Sie das Source-Feld: Das ‚source‘-Feld in der Conversations API zeigt die genaue URL, an der ein Chat gestartet wurde. Stellen Sie sicher, dass Ihre Einrichtung so konfiguriert ist, dass dieses Feld korrekt abgefragt und gespeichert wird.

  2. Vermeiden Sie die Abhängigkeit vom Referer-Feld: Beachten Sie, dass die Referer-Daten oft die vorherige Seite widerspiegeln, nicht die Seite, auf der der Chat initiiert wurde.

  3. Koordinieren Sie sich mit Ihrem Engineering-Team: Stellen Sie sicher, dass Attribute wie ‚conversation_url‘ oder ‚conversation_source‘ beim Start des Chats korrekt befüllt werden.


Aktualisierungen der aktuellen Seiten-URL

Standardverhalten

Die aktuelle Seiten-URL in Fin Messenger ist ein Standardattribut, das sich dynamisch aktualisiert, wenn users navigieren. Es wird hauptsächlich für die Zielgruppenansprache in Ihrem Fin-Workflow verwendet, erscheint aber standardmäßig nicht als Konversationsattribut.

Erzwingen von Aktualisierungen

Single-Page-Anwendungen lösen möglicherweise keine URL-Aktualisierungen aus, es sei denn, sie sind speziell dafür eingerichtet. In Situationen, in denen die URL-Aktualisierung manuell ausgelöst werden muss (z. B. in Single-Page-Apps):

  1. Verwenden Sie die JavaScript-Methode Intercom('update', { last_request_at: Math.floor(Date.now()/1000) }).

  2. Dieser Ansatz zwingt Fin, seine Konversationsdaten in Echtzeit zu aktualisieren.

Besondere Überlegungen für users und leads

  • Die aktuelle Seiten-URL wird automatisch für sowohl users als auch leads aktualisiert, während sie zwischen Seiten navigieren.

  • Stellen Sie in Single-Page-Anwendungen sicher, dass geeignete Trigger vorhanden sind, um Navigationsereignisse zu erfassen.


Tipps zur Fehlerbehebung

Wenn Sie Probleme mit URL-Attributen haben:

  1. Bestätigen Sie, dass Ihre Implementierung das ‚source‘-Feld für Chat-Start-URLs korrekt speichert.

  2. Überprüfen Sie, ob Sie sich für Zwecke verlassen, die die aktuelle Seiten-URL nicht erfüllen kann (z. B. Konversationsattribute).

  3. Vergewissern Sie sich bei Single-Page-Anwendungen, dass JavaScript-Aktualisierungstrigger richtig konfiguriert sind.

Indem Sie verstehen, wie Fin Messenger URL-Attribute handhabt und die bereitgestellten Methoden zum Abrufen, Aktualisieren oder Beheben verwenden, können Sie eine genaue Datenerfassung und operative Effektivität sicherstellen. Für erweiterte Setups wie benutzerdefinierte Attribute (‚conversation_url‘ oder ‚conversation_source‘) konsultieren Sie Ihr Engineering-Team, um Ihre Konfigurationen auf spezifische Datenanforderungen abzustimmen.

Hat dies deine Frage beantwortet?